HB78 Summary
-
Amends Alabama Code Section 34-23-30 to require entities (rather than persons) providing pharmacy services to residents of Alabama to obtain a permit from the Board of Pharmacy.
-
Applies permit requirements to all pharmacy establishments and any entity providing pharmacy services, including requirements for biennial registration, inspection, and compliance before opening for business.
-
Establishes permit fee ranges: new pharmacy permits $100-$200, renewal permits $50-$150, ownership transfer permits $150-$400, and out-of-state pharmacy permits $750-$2,000 (with renewal fees of $400-$750).
-
Requires entities to apply for permits at least 30 days before opening, report ownership or pharmacist changes within 10 days, and maintain licensed pharmacists on duty at all times.
-
Becomes effective on the first day of the third month following passage and approval by the Governor.
Legislative Description
Relating to the Board of Pharmacy; to amend Section 34-23-30 of the Code of Alabama 1975, relating to persons required to have a permit issued by the board to perform pharmacy services; to provide that an entity providing pharmacy services to residents of this state, rather than a person, would be required to have a permit issued by the board.
